South Africa on Sunday lifted restrictions on the sale of alcohol on weekdays and the movement of people between provinces as President Cyril Ramaphosa said a third wave of the coronavirus may have peaked.

Africa's most industrialised country, which accounts for over a third of total COVID-19 infections and 40% of deaths related to the disease on the continent, had seen a severe third wave of infections over the past month spurred by the Delta variant but case numbers began to decline in recent days.

He moved the country down to an 'adjusted level 3' of coronavirus restrictions from immediate effect, under a five-level system with five being the highest.
